What Digital Health Actually Includes

Digital health is a broad term encompassing multiple technologies and applications, as outlined in WHO’s Global Strategy on Digital Health.

Telemedicine and telehealth connect patients with healthcare providers remotely via video consultations, remote monitoring, and digital communication. WHO and ITU published guidance on making telehealth services accessible to ensure inclusive design.

Mobile health (mHealth) uses mobile devices for health services and information—appointment reminders, medication adherence apps, health education, and data collection. WHO’s Be He@lthy, Be Mobile initiative promotes mHealth programs globally.

Artificial intelligence analyzes medical images, predicts disease outbreaks, personalizes treatment recommendations, and supports clinical decisions. WHO released AI ethics and governance guidance for large multi-modal models and outlined regulatory considerations.

Electronic health records digitize patient information, enabling coordination across providers and reducing errors.

Digital diagnostics include remote monitoring devices, wearable sensors tracking vital signs, and smartphone-based diagnostic tools.

Health information systems collect and analyze population health data for surveillance, planning, and response.

Digital certification documents vaccination status, test results, and health credentials. WHO developed Smart Vaccination Certificates for COVID-19 and other diseases.

WHO’s Global Strategy: Making Digital Health Work for Everyone

WHO adopted the Global Strategy on Digital Health 2020-2027 to promote healthy lives and wellbeing for everyone, everywhere, through digital technologies.

The strategy presents a roadmap linking innovation and digital health to improve health outcomes. WHO’s strategic vision is for digital health to support equitable and universal access to quality health services, making health systems more efficient, sustainable, and capable of delivering good quality, affordable care.

WHO has three key objectives:

1. Translating data, research, and evidence into action by promoting interoperability standards and data sharing, and supporting implementation of digital solutions contributing to informed decision-making.

2. Enhancing knowledge through scientific communities of practice enabled by new technologies—bringing together global expert voices on clinical and public health topics without geographical limitations.

3. Systematically linking country needs with innovation supply by taking a proactive approach to identify, promote, co-develop, and scale innovations based on actual country needs rather than assuming “if you build it, they will use it.”

Recently, the World Health Assembly extended the Global Strategy to 2027 and approved the next phase for 2028-2033.

WHO also launched the Global Initiative on Digital Health to accelerate progress, supported by multiple partnerships including with the European Union to advance digitized health systems in sub-Saharan Africa.

The Promise: What Digital Health Can Achieve

The potential is extraordinary and increasingly demonstrated.

During COVID-19, digital technologies enabled rapid vaccine development, contact tracing, remote consultations reducing infection exposure, and communication of public health guidance to billions.

WHO unveiled S.A.R.A.H., a digital health promoter using generative AI to provide public health information in multiple languages, 24/7.

Digital tools support maternal health—WHO launched a digital tool for self-monitoring blood pressure in pregnancy, potentially preventing complications.

Mobile apps address specific health challenges. The hearWHO app screens for hearing loss. Digital platforms support tobacco cessation, mental health, physical activity, and family planning.

WHO collaborated with gaming companies to reach young audiences with health messages during COVID-19, and partnered with TikTok to provide science-based health information.

Research shows that boosting digital health can help prevent millions of deaths from noncommunicable diseases.

WHO and the Society of Robotic Surgery launched an initiative to expand access to virtual care and telesurgery, potentially bringing surgical expertise to remote locations.

The Challenge: The Digital Divide

Here’s the problem: digital health’s benefits concentrate where internet connectivity, electricity, devices, and digital literacy already exist—predominantly in high-income countries.

Low- and middle-income countries face multiple barriers. Limited internet infrastructure means many rural areas lack connectivity. Unreliable electricity prevents device charging and system operation. Shortages of smartphones and computers limit access. Low digital literacy means people can’t navigate apps or platforms. Language barriers exclude those who don’t speak languages in which digital tools are developed.

Healthcare systems in resource-limited settings lack digital infrastructure—no electronic health records, limited health information systems, inadequate data storage and security.

Cost creates barriers. Digital health systems require initial investment and ongoing maintenance that cash-strapped health systems can’t afford.

Maria Santos, a community health worker in rural Guatemala, described the reality: “They gave us tablets with a health app. Beautiful technology. But we have no internet in our villages. The electricity only works a few hours daily. The app is in English, and my patients speak indigenous languages. So the expensive tablets sit unused while we continue with paper forms.”

The digital divide risks creating a two-tier global health system—high-tech care for wealthy populations, basic manual systems for poor populations.

Navigating the Risks: AI, Privacy, and Ethics

Digital health introduces new risks requiring careful governance.

Artificial intelligence in healthcare raises concerns about accuracy, bias, transparency, and accountability. AI trained on data from one population may perform poorly on others, potentially worsening health disparities. WHO’s work on safe and ethical AI and collaboration with regulators emphasizes that countries need collaborative approaches to advance safe and equitable AI in health.

Data privacy and security matter enormously. Health data is highly sensitive. Breaches can harm individuals and undermine trust. Ransomware attacks against hospitals disrupt care and endanger lives.

Digital health can exacerbate inequalities if designed without accessibility considerations. WHO and partners work to ensure digital health serves everyone, not just those already privileged.

What Must Happen

Realizing digital health’s potential while avoiding pitfalls requires comprehensive action.

Invest in infrastructure: Countries need reliable internet connectivity, electricity, and device access—fundamental prerequisites for digital health.

Build capacity: Healthcare workers need training in digital health tools. Communities need digital literacy support.

Ensure interoperability: Systems must communicate with each other. WHO promotes open interoperability standards to prevent fragmentation.

Protect privacy and security: Robust data governance frameworks must protect health information while enabling beneficial uses.

Govern AI responsibly: AI development and deployment need ethical frameworks, regulatory oversight, and ongoing monitoring.

Design for equity: Digital health solutions must work for diverse populations, including those with limited connectivity, devices, or digital literacy.

Base on evidence: Innovations should address actual health needs with demonstrated effectiveness, not just deploy technology for its own sake.

WHO maintains a Global Repository on National Digital Health Strategies and offers a Digital Health Planning National Systems Course to support implementation.
